So now sounds like as good a time as any to pimp the flickr application for your BlackBerry. It’s a simple, free interface which gives you many of the functionalities of the desktop version. Just download it to your phone, and you’re ready to snap and instantly upload pictures to the Web.

Once you snap a picture, you can open the flickr app and get to work. You can choose a photoset, tag the photo, and resize if necessary. If you have a GPS that isn’t crippled by your carrier, you can also geotag the photos.

Too bad the Storm isn’t out yet. It has a 3.2 megapixel camera, superior to the Bold, Curve, and Pearl, which sports 2 megapixel models. Same as the iPhone. Still, BlackBerry owners will be better off than most of the crowd, what with their VGA and 1.3 megapixel cameras. Pshaw.

You can download the flickr application at the BlackBerry official site. Yes, it is 100 percent free. Data charges will apply for the photo upload.
